Is haveing a cyst.on.my parotid gland causes me to devolope a isoechoic solid nodule on my thyroid ?

A doctor has provided 1 answer
Dr. Paxton Daniel answered

Unrelated: A parotid cyst and a thyroid nodule are different entities.
